WHAT IS PERSUASION?
A means of convincing people
to buy a certain product.
to believe something or act in a certain
way.
to agree with a point of view.
WHAT ARE
PERSUASIVE TECHNIQUES?
Persuasive techniques are ways of adding to the
appeal of information presented to support a
persuasive argument.
Advertisers aim to persuade an audience to buy a
product, support a cause, or view an organization in
a certain way.

SLOGAN
A catchy phrase or statement often used to
sell a service or a product.
“Can you hear me now? Good.”
REPETITION
THE NAME OF A PRODUCT IS REPEATED
SOMETIMES IN VARIOUS FORMATS.

BANDWAGON
A statement suggesting that everyone is using a specific
product, so you should too.
TESTIMONIAL
A well-known person
endorses/supports a product or service.
EMOTIONAL APPEAL
Words and/or images that appeal to the audience’s
emotions are used.
EXPERT OPINION
Experts approve this product, so you should use it.
“Four out of five dentists recommend
Crest for their patients.”

RELEVANT FACTS
 2010 Biggest Spenders on Advertising:
-General Motors 4.2 Billion
-Ford 3.9 Billion
-AT&T 2.9 Billion
-Verizon 2.5 Billion & Walmart 2.5 Billion
 The average cost for a Super Bowl ad is $3 million per 30 second spot.
 The average American watches about 24,000 TV commercials a year.
 Estimated that kids watch visual media (TV, phone, video games, Internet, etc.)
about 55 hours per week.
